So, what exactly is a credit union? Unlike a traditional bank, a credit union is a not-for-profit financial cooperative owned by its members. This means that when you open an account at Alabama Credit Union, you become a part-owner. Profits are typically returned to members in the form of lower loan rates, higher savings dividends, and reduced fees. For Beaverton families looking to finance a car, a home improvement project, or simply grow their savings, these member-focused benefits can make a significant difference in your financial health.
